Match the material to function: use stable, well-graded mixes for driveways and load-bearing areas, and freer-draining materials for swales or shorelines. Consider compaction needs, expected traffic, and whether you need a structural base or a top dressing. Measure the area (length x width) and desired depth, convert to cubic yards by dividing cubic feet by 27, then convert to tons using an estimated density. For example, a 10 ft by 50 ft driveway at 3 inches deep is about 4.6 cubic yards, which is roughly 6 to 7 tons depending on material density. Because we source materials regionally, color, texture, and size can vary from photos and samples. Gravel, sand, dirt, stone will reflect local geology and seasonal conditions, so slight differences are normal. Hadley’s cold winters and wet springs can affect compaction, delivery access, and material handling. Frozen ground may make placement easier in winter, while wet spring conditions can limit truck access and increase the risk of rutting.
